Mercer acquires $100 million Albuquerque-based RIA

Sage Future Financial marks Mercer's move into New Mexico.

Mercer Global Advisors has acquired Sage Future Financial, a registered investment adviser managing $100 million in Albuquerque, N.M.

Sage serves approximately 45 high-net-worth households and represents Mercer’s first foray into New Mexico. The firm was founded in 2009 by Donna Skeels Cygan, who is joining Mercer.

The Sage acquisition brings Mercer’s total offices to 44 and increases its total AUM to over $16.5 billion.
